Table of Contents
ToggleShopify Design Journey: Step-by-Step Process to Build Your Perfect Website
Understanding Your Brand and Audience
- What are your brand values, mission, and vision?
- What tone and style do you want to convey through your website?
- How do you want your customers to perceive your brand?
- Who are your ideal customers?
- What are their demographics, interests, and online behaviors?
- What problems do they face, and how can your products or services solve them?
- Analyze your competitors’ websites to understand industry standards and identify gaps.
- Use tools like Google Analytics, surveys, and social media insights to gather data about your audience.
Choosing the Right Shopify Theme for Your Needs
Once you have a clear understanding of your brand and audience, the next step is to choose a Shopify theme that aligns with your vision. Shopify offers a wide range of free and paid themes, each with unique features and design elements. Here are some tips to help you choose the right theme:
- Look for themes that are designed specifically for your industry. For example, if you run a fashion store, choose a theme that highlights product images and offers a clean, stylish layout.
- Make a list of the features you need, such as product sliders, quick view options, and mobile responsiveness.
- Check if the theme supports these features and allows customization.
- Read reviews from other users to understand the pros and cons of the theme.
- Consider themes with high ratings and positive feedback.
- Use the preview option to see how the theme looks and functions on different devices.
- Ensure that the theme provides a seamless user experience.
Customizing Your Theme: Essential Design Elements
- Create a visually appealing homepage that captures visitors’ attention and showcases your best products or services.
- Use high-quality images, engaging banners, and clear calls to action.
- Choose fonts and colors that reflect your brand’s personality and ensure readability.
- Maintain consistency across all pages to create a cohesive look.
- Design a user-friendly navigation menu that allows visitors to find products easily.
- Include categories, subcategories, and a search bar for better accessibility.
- Optimize product pages with detailed descriptions, high-resolution images, and customer reviews.
- Highlight key features and benefits to encourage purchases.
- Include important links, such as privacy policy, terms of service, and return policy, in the footer.
- Provide contact information and links to social media profiles.
- Ensure that your website is fully responsive and functions smoothly on mobile devices.
- Test the design on various screen sizes to guarantee a consistent experience.
Optimizing Your Website for User Experience (UX)
A great website design goes beyond aesthetics; it must also offer an exceptional user experience (UX). Optimizing your Shopify store for UX involves making it easy for visitors to navigate, find products, and complete purchases. Here are some tips to enhance UX:
- Optimize images and use compressed file formats to reduce loading times.
- Use a reliable hosting service and minimize the use of heavy scripts.
- Use prominent and action-oriented CTAs to guide users through the purchasing process.
- Place CTAs strategically on product pages, in banners, and throughout the checkout process.
- Streamline the checkout process by reducing the number of steps required to complete a purchase.
- Offer multiple payment options and guest checkout to accommodate different preferences.
- Use clear and concise labels for menu items and categories.
- Implement breadcrumbs to help users understand their location within the site.
- Ensure that your website is accessible to all users, including those with disabilities.
- Use alt text for images, provide keyboard navigation, and maintain good color contrast.
- Offer multiple channels for customer support, such as live chat, email, and phone.
- Provide a comprehensive FAQ section to address common queries.
Integrating Essential Shopify Apps and Features
To enhance the functionality of your Shopify store, consider integrating essential apps and features that streamline operations and improve customer experience. Shopify’s app store offers a wide range of tools to meet various business needs. Here are some must-have apps and features:
- Use apps like Stocky or TradeGecko to manage inventory levels, track stock, and streamline order fulfillment.
- Integrate apps like SEO Manager, Klaviyo, or Mailchimp to optimize your store for search engines, manage email marketing campaigns, and analyze marketing performance.
- Use apps like Yotpo or Judge.me to collect and display customer reviews, ratings, and testimonials.
- Add social proof elements like recent purchases and user-generated content to build trust.
- Offer a variety of payment gateways, such as RazorPay, PayPal, Stripe, and Shopify Payments, to cater to different customer preferences.
- Integrate shipping apps like ShipRocket, ShipStation or Shippo to provide real-time shipping rates, print labels, and track orders.
- Use Shopify’s built-in analytics tools or third-party apps like Google Analytics to track website performance, sales, and customer behavior.
- Generate detailed reports to make data-driven decisions.
- Implement loyalty programs and rewards using apps like Smile.io or LoyaltyLion to encourage repeat purchases.
- Use retargeting apps and abandoned cart recovery tools to re-engage customers.
Testing, Launching, and Maintaining Your Shopify Store
- Functionality Testing: Verify that all features, such as navigation, forms, payment gateways, and product pages, work as intended.
- Cross-Browser Testing: Ensure that your website is compatible with different browsers, including Chrome, Firefox, Safari, and Edge.
- Mobile Responsiveness: Test your website on various mobile devices to ensure it provides a consistent experience across all screen sizes.
- Performance Testing: Use tools like Google PageSpeed Insights or GTmetrix to check your website’s loading speed and performance.
- Domain Setup: Connect your custom domain to your Shopify store to establish a professional online presence.
- SEO Optimization: Optimize meta titles, descriptions, and URLs for search engines to improve visibility.
- Marketing Strategy: Plan and execute a marketing strategy to promote your store launch, including social media campaigns, email marketing, and influencer partnerships.
- Regular Updates: Keep your Shopify theme, apps, and plugins updated to ensure optimal performance and security.
- Monitoring and Analytics: Continuously monitor your store’s performance using analytics tools to identify areas for improvement.
- Customer Feedback: Collect and analyze customer feedback to make necessary adjustments and enhance user experience.
- Content Updates: Regularly update your website content, including product descriptions, blog posts, and promotional banners, to keep it fresh and engaging.
Integrating Essential Shopify Apps and Features
To enhance the functionality of your Shopify store, consider integrating essential apps and features that streamline operations and improve customer experience. Shopify’s app store offers a wide range of tools to meet various business needs. Here are some must-have apps and features:
- Use apps like Stocky or TradeGecko to manage inventory levels, track stock, and streamline order fulfillment.
- Integrate apps like SEO Manager, Klaviyo, or Mailchimp to optimize your store for search engines, manage email marketing campaigns, and analyze marketing performance.
- Use apps like Yotpo or Judge.me to collect and display customer reviews, ratings, and testimonials.
- Add social proof elements like recent purchases and user-generated content to build trust.
- Offer a variety of payment gateways, such as RazorPay, PayPal, Stripe, and Shopify Payments, to cater to different customer preferences.
- Integrate shipping apps like ShipRocket, ShipStation or Shippo to provide real-time shipping rates, print labels, and track orders.
- Use Shopify’s built-in analytics tools or third-party apps like Google Analytics to track website performance, sales, and customer behavior.
- Generate detailed reports to make data-driven decisions.
- Implement loyalty programs and rewards using apps like Smile.io or LoyaltyLion to encourage repeat purchases.
- Use retargeting apps and abandoned cart recovery tools to re-engage customers.
Conclusion
FAQ
- To leverage Shopify’s tools for building, managing, and scaling an online store.
- Products, a custom domain, a theme, payment gateways, and apps for additional functionality.
- Shopify is a dedicated e-commerce platform, while WordPress is a versatile CMS with e-commerce capabilities through plugins. Shopify is typically better for straightforward online stores.
- The "Debut" theme is widely regarded as the best free theme on Shopify.
- Shopify is user-friendly, offers robust e-commerce features, integrates with numerous apps, and provides reliable customer support